Turner Entertainment Networks Asia, Inc. (TENA) has named Jeremy Carr as vice president, regional entertainment advertising sales, to replace Soumitra Saha, who was promoted to head TENA as SVP and GM since December 2007. Based in Hong Kong, Carr oversees TV and interactive advertising sales for properties that TENA represents across 11 offices, with particular focus on South Asia, Australia and New Zealand. He is responsible for 13 TV channels including Cartoon Network’s India, Australia, Korea, Japan, Taiwan, Philippines, Pakistan and South East Asia feeds; POGO in India; Boomerang in Australia and Southeast Asia; TCM; and HBO in South Asia; as well as eight Cartoon Network websites along with TCM and POGO websites. Carr will also drive TENA’s sponsorship and promotions team to deliver partner integration opportunities across brands, implement Web 2.0 advertising revenue business strategies, and work with Turner’s business development team on new market development. Carr was formerly partner and director at International Media Representation Company Pty Ltd., managing international media groups for Australia and New Zealand.
